Anatoly Karpovich
Anatoly Karpovich
  • Видео 4
  • Просмотров 3 235
Пробное собеседование на позицию Джуна Автоматизатор на JS/TS (AQA JS Interview with Junior)
Канал в Telegram: t.me/jsAnatolyKarpovich
Страница в LinkedIn: / anatolykarpovich
Если вы хотите также пройти собеседование и проверить знания - пишите мне в телеграм t.me/Geralt1990
00:00 Начало
00:08 О кандидате
01:45 Что такое автоматизация тестирования
03:27 No-code тулы
05:01 Цели автоматизации тестирования
05:25 Уровни автоматизации тестирования
07:01 Регрессионное тестирование
09:39 Smoke/Sanity тестирование
12:55 Еще про регрессию
13:50 Как ускорить автотесты
20:00 Область видимости в JS
25:30 Git merge/rebase
27:26 Git ignore
34:00 Стрелочные и обычные функции
37:15 Unknown/any в TypeScript
39:07 Single Responsibility в SOLID
41:15 Задача на разворот строки в JS
43:40 Задача на подсчет количества к...
Просмотров: 341

Видео

Пробное собеседование на позицию Сеньор Автоматизатор на JS/TS (AQA JS Interview with Senior)
Просмотров 1 тыс.Месяц назад
С 28 января начнется обучение в новой группе на курсе по автоматизации тестирования! Чтобы попасть на обучение - пишите мне в телеграм! Канал в Telegram: t.me/jsAnatolyKarpovich Страница в LinkedIn: / anatolykarpovich 00:00:00 Начало 00:00:12 Вступление 00:00:28 Опыт в автоматизации тестирования 00:01:49 Как выстроена автоматизация на текущем проекте 00:04:03 Как выстроена пирамида тестирования...
AQA JS Mock Interview #2
Просмотров 7752 месяца назад
Пробное собеседование по автоматизации тестирования на JavaScrpt и TypeScript с WebdriverIO и Playwright Канал в Telegram: t.me/jsAnatolyKarpovich Страница в LinkedIn: www.linkedin.com/in/anatolykarpovich/ 00:00:00 Начало 00:00:12 Вступление 00:01:15 Начало интервью 00:02:40 Что такое автоматизация тестирования? 00:03:16 ROI автоматизации 00:05:10 Какие есть недостатки в автотестировании 00:06:...
AQA JS Mock Interview #1
Просмотров 1,1 тыс.2 месяца назад
Пробное собеседование по автоматизации тестирования на JavaScrpt и TypeScript с WebdriverIO и Playwright Канал в Telegram: t.me/jsAnatolyKarpovich Страница в LinkedIn: www.linkedin.com/in/anatolykarpovich/ 00:00:00 Начало 00:02:06 Начало первого интервью 00:03:25 Пирамида тестирования 00:08:24 Преимущества и недостатски автотестирования 00:12:25 Что нет смысла автоматизировать 00:14:15 Как тест...

Комментарии

  • @ЯрославИльенко-й5щ

    Еще б SRP верно назвали))

  • @Veranika_Maksimenka
    @Veranika_Maksimenka 5 дней назад

    😍😍😍

    • @AnatolyKarpovich
      @AnatolyKarpovich 5 дней назад

      Спасибо, дорогая! ❤️❤️❤️ еще пару видосов и вместо польского наконец JS выучишь 😈

  • @juliatkachenko3572
    @juliatkachenko3572 5 дней назад

    🔥🔥🔥🔥🔥 как всегда супер!

  • @АлинаКрючкова-ю9в
    @АлинаКрючкова-ю9в 11 дней назад

    👍

  • @olegahmerov6092
    @olegahmerov6092 Месяц назад

    Толя, ты- Прометей, в хорошем смысл. скоро к тебе подъедет кнопка, непростая, а золотая. Не на стул , канеш 😆 На стену.

  • @unicoxr5tj417
    @unicoxr5tj417 Месяц назад

    прикольно, подпись. Автор, обучашки автоматизации будут на канале?

    • @AnatolyKarpovich
      @AnatolyKarpovich Месяц назад

      Надо бы, да) есть в планах обучалки и по js/ts, и по авто. Но сроки могут растягиваться)

  • @a1exanna
    @a1exanna Месяц назад

    Спасибо за мок-интервью! Очень понравились вопросы интервьювера! Есть пару советов и нюансов, которые хотелось бы подсветить для кандидата и для интервьювера :) Для интервьювера: 1) Хотелось бы больше ситуативных вопросов услышать. А также сделать больше уклона в вопросах в дизайн автотестов и фреймворка. 2) Сделать какой-то общий короткий фидбек, что кандидат правильно на твой взгляд ответил, а что нет. В целом это было на протяжении всего интервью и да было понятное дело больше как беседа, но интересно было бы узнать твой взгляд. 3) стараться не направлять собеседующего на правильные ответы или ожидаемое :) 4) я не знаю было ли выслано CV перед интервью или нет, но хорошо было бы чуть побольше спрашивать про текущий опыт. Кандидат достаточно хорошо сделал акцент на том, что он работал с пайплайнами, CI/CD. Очень интересно было бы послушать, что там за опыт :) Для кандидата: 1) Отрепетируй свою самопрезентацию и выдели в ней свои сильные стороны. Умести ее в одну минуту, ну и сделай ее последовательной. 2) Если чувствуешь стресс, попробуй делать глубокий вдох-выдох или брать паузу перед ответом, чтобы меньше "ЭЭкать", "Мэкать" :) 3) Когда отвечаешь на вопрос, старайся отталкиваться от своего опыта если это не сухой вопрос про теорию и технологию, и используй технику STAR. По крайней мере кратко опиши ситуацию, действия и их результат. Так будешь выглядеть, как более опытный и уверенный в себе :) 4) Подготовь свою IDE заранее, проверь ее работоспособность, убедись, что все будет отрабатывать независимо JS или TS. 5) Касательно вопросов про: пирамиду тестирования на проекте, архтиктуру фреймворка, челленджи. То опять же, попробуй выписать на листок свой текущий опыт, отталкиваясь от вот таких общих вопросов про опыт, структурируй его и отвечай по STAR или хотя бы последовательно (структурно). По мне так, слишком много прыгал в разные стороны при ответах.. 6) На мой взгляд у тебя есть пробелы в понимании построения тестового фреймворка и значимости интеграционных тестов. Опыт у каждого разный, я понимаю. Но чувствуется, что ты очень мало работал с интеграционным тестированием и тестированием апишек. Советую в рамках текущего проекта даже попробовать сместить фокус туда, и попробовать больше разобраться в домене. Е2Е, а особенно со сложным бизнес-флоу и достаточно жирными тестами, объективно не могут быть сильно полезными для проекта.. Тебе нужно начать понимать больше бизнес-логику приложения(й) и разобраться, как тестировать на нижнем уровне, особенно если у вас микросервисы.. Ну и 7) Вопросы связанные с выбором технологий, тулзов и Playwright. В этом вопросе надо отталкиваться от проекта, его потребностей, возможности команды, участия разработчиков в тестировании и помощи QA. Глупо писать тесты на JS/TS + Playwright если у вас бэкенд на Java, куча апи, интеграций и микросервисы :) Куда полезнее будет выбрать технологии связанные с Java. Тоже самое и наоборот :))) Желаю удачи!)

    • @AnatolyKarpovich
      @AnatolyKarpovich Месяц назад

      Спасибо за фидбек! Учту в следующих беседах!

    • @andreys1805
      @andreys1805 Месяц назад

      Спасибо большое за столь развернутый фидбэк!!! Очень полезно!

  • @ВасяПупкин-щ9ж6я
    @ВасяПупкин-щ9ж6я Месяц назад

    Крутяг, спасибо!

  • @Veranika_Maksimenka
    @Veranika_Maksimenka Месяц назад

    💥💥💥

  • @viktorm2937
    @viktorm2937 Месяц назад

    Сходу вопрос, зачем из java в js? Я как раз с фронта в aqa ts, но глядя на кол-во вакансий, начинаю поглядыватт на java

    • @AnatolyKarpovich
      @AnatolyKarpovich Месяц назад

      Все упирается в страну, да и в РФ норм вакансий на JS) и у JS есть безоговорочный плюс - в 3 раза меньше кода надо на реализацию тех же штук, а возможностей не меньше, если не больше в инструментах)

  • @dzmitrymyshko3715
    @dzmitrymyshko3715 Месяц назад

    Агонь, продолжай)

  • @juliatkachenko3572
    @juliatkachenko3572 Месяц назад

    ❤ как всегда на высоте ❤

  • @andreys1805
    @andreys1805 Месяц назад

    Анатолий , Спасибо что согласился провести интервью, было очень интересно и полезно!

    • @AnatolyKarpovich
      @AnatolyKarpovich Месяц назад

      На здоровье, приходи потом других собесить)

  • @alexander-sb
    @alexander-sb Месяц назад

    Лайк, подписка, комментарий. Не подписался на канал - утром твой дружок не встал! 😁

    • @AnatolyKarpovich
      @AnatolyKarpovich Месяц назад

      Надо поставить это на заставку роликов)

    • @juliatkachenko3572
      @juliatkachenko3572 Месяц назад

      😂прозвучало страшненько)))) но я на всякий случай все сделала 😅

    • @AnatolyKarpovich
      @AnatolyKarpovich Месяц назад

      все верно:)

  • @yauhen.vink4
    @yauhen.vink4 Месяц назад

    👍

  • @AndreiPopov-h1z
    @AndreiPopov-h1z Месяц назад

    Первый! ))

  • @kanistra05
    @kanistra05 2 месяца назад

    Супер. Шикарний собес. Главное - лампово, без стресов)))

  • @AndreyPopov-i5r
    @AndreyPopov-i5r 2 месяца назад

    Толя, давно пора было!

  • @lirix28
    @lirix28 2 месяца назад

    Как всегда лучший🎉

  • @Lambaby4acabradona
    @Lambaby4acabradona 2 месяца назад

    Наконец, Анатолий на ютубе! Лучший! Твои видео AQA JS Mock Interview на RUclips - это настоящий прорыв для начинающих автоматизаторов. Ты отлично разбираешься в теме и стараешься донести информацию понятно и структурировано. Это вдохновляет и помогает готовиться к собеседованиям. Успехов в дальнейшем развитии канала!

    • @AnatolyKarpovich
      @AnatolyKarpovich 2 месяца назад

      Привет, чат гпт 🤣

    • @Lambaby4acabradona
      @Lambaby4acabradona 2 месяца назад

      @@AnatolyKarpovich ну я не уметь писать красиво) Но так-то он не соврал, ты разбираешься явно больше моего, а значит ОТЛИЧНО) А про преподносить инфу, тут мое мнение с ним совпадает!)

  • @Drakar1992
    @Drakar1992 2 месяца назад

    🎉

  • @dzmitrymyshko3715
    @dzmitrymyshko3715 2 месяца назад

    Толян крассавчик, жду новинок!)

  • @juliatkachenko3572
    @juliatkachenko3572 2 месяца назад

    Просто супер. Слушать было невероятно приятно 🔥🔥🔥 Ждем новых видео 👀

  • @Veranika_Maksimenka
    @Veranika_Maksimenka 2 месяца назад

    💥💥💥 Это было потрясно! Татьяна умница, было интересно слушать 👏

  • @ЖеняЛапытько-ж6л
    @ЖеняЛапытько-ж6л 2 месяца назад

    Боже, как стыдно смотреть на себя со стороны)) Очень круто, спасибо за мок-собес!

  • @juliatkachenko3572
    @juliatkachenko3572 2 месяца назад

    Поздравляшки!!!!🎉

  • @PavelZuyonak
    @PavelZuyonak 2 месяца назад

    Красава

  • @nickkyrylishyn4969
    @nickkyrylishyn4969 2 месяца назад

    с таким интервьюером проходить собес - одно удовольствие)

  • @geoffreycollins6627
    @geoffreycollins6627 2 месяца назад

    спасибо за контент. 57:21 не будет ли проблем с асинхронностью внутри forEach?

    • @AnatolyKarpovich
      @AnatolyKarpovich 2 месяца назад

      Может быть, потому если итерируешь асинхронные вещи стоит оборачивать в Promise.all

    • @s_qerry
      @s_qerry 2 месяца назад

      в теории лучше избегать таких вызовов, но на практике не встречал проблем

    • @geoffreycollins6627
      @geoffreycollins6627 2 месяца назад

      @@s_qerry я обычно использую forof, так как наслышан что методы массивов, связанные с циклами странно ведут себя с асинхронным кодом

  • @ВасяПупкин-щ9ж6я
    @ВасяПупкин-щ9ж6я 2 месяца назад

    ///update хороший мок. На в ру ютубе таких очень мало

    • @AnatolyKarpovich
      @AnatolyKarpovich 2 месяца назад

      Значит будем насыщать контентом пространство и дальше:)

  • @ОксанаЛеус-в9и
    @ОксанаЛеус-в9и 2 месяца назад

    Очень круто! А реп батл по джава скрипту я бы посмотрела😅

  • @8521-q9k
    @8521-q9k 2 месяца назад

    Крутыш! Наконец-то! Поздравляю тебя!!!

  • @kolob204
    @kolob204 2 месяца назад

    🎉буст🎉

  • @yauhen.vink4
    @yauhen.vink4 2 месяца назад

    🔥🔥🔥

  • @Veranika_Maksimenka
    @Veranika_Maksimenka 2 месяца назад

    Уху! Первое видео! 👏👏👏

  • @ВасяПупкин-щ9ж6я
    @ВасяПупкин-щ9ж6я 2 месяца назад

    С почином!!!!